通过连续的[3,3]-重排/环化反应,由N-苯氧基酰胺和炔基苯并碘恶唑酮无金属直接构建2-(恶唑-5-基)苯酚

Metal-Free Direct Construction of 2-(Oxazol-5-yl)phenols from N-Phenoxyamides and Alkynylbenziodoxolones via Sequential [3,3]-Rearrangement/Cyclization.

作者信息

Li Ming, Wang Jia-Hui, Li Wei, Wen Li-Rong

机构信息

State Key Laboratory Base of Eco-Chemical Engineering, College of Chemistry and Molecular Engineering , Qingdao University of Science & Technology , Qingdao , 266042 , China.

出版信息

Org Lett. 2018 Dec 7;20(23):7694-7698. doi: 10.1021/acs.orglett.8b03427. Epub 2018 Nov 29.

DOI:10.1021/acs.orglett.8b03427
PMID:30489085
Abstract

A mild and straightforward synthetic protocol for the construction of 2-(oxazol-5-yl)phenol derivatives promoted by KCO from N-phenoxyamides and alkynylbenziodoxolones at room temperature has been developed. Importantly, this protocol involves a tandem sequence that includes [3,3]-rearrangement/alkylidene carbene insertion/Michael addition/cyclization. The metal-free conditions, broad substrate scope, and simple execution make this novel protocol very attractive.
